i make new attempt to change mediatek boards to OF_UPSTREAM because i found out, that dtbo merging is now possible.

but i faced a problem:

e.g. BPI-R3 has 2 SPI-devices (nand,nor) on same spi switchable via hw. i need both in dts to probe the right
device for linux and to allow install from sdmmc to both of these devices based on hw switch.

currently in uboot the nor is device 0 (unit-address and reg) and nand is 1. this does not work in linux, so i need a
way to overwrite the dtso from linux with the new values in uboot.

for dts there is a way using -u-boot.dtsi files...do they also work for dtso? where do they need to be placed?
